Unique Dining Experience at Osteria Pasquino

Rome: Traditional Pizza Cooking Class Near Piazza Navona - Unique Dining Experience at Osteria Pasquino

The traditional pizza cooking class takes place at Osteria Pasquino, a renowned restaurant in Rome’s historic center at Piazza di Pasquino 1.

Participants start with a complimentary welcome drink of Prosecco. After the hands-on pizza-making session, they’ll savor their creations alongside water, wine/beer/soda, and bruschetta appetizers.

The experience culminates with a refreshing limoncello or coffee. This authentic Italian dining experience allows travelers to enjoy the charming vibes of the lively square.

The class emphasizes both the practical skills of pizza-making and the enjoyment of quality food in a convivial setting.

What You’ll Learn in the Pizza Making Class

Rome: Traditional Pizza Cooking Class Near Piazza Navona - What Youll Learn in the Pizza Making Class

During the traditional pizza cooking class, you will learn the fundamental techniques of making authentic Italian pizza from scratch.

They’ll discover the secrets behind creating the perfect dough, including how to knead, proof, and stretch it into a thin, round crust.

Next, they’ll learn the art of applying the right balance of tomato sauce, fresh mozzarella, and other toppings.

Under the guidance of an expert instructor, guests will gain hands-on experience in shaping and baking their pizzas in a wood-fired oven.

This class offers an immersive taste of traditional Italian culinary traditions.
